About

Dessert Café Momo specializes in traditional and contemporary Korean confectionery, emphasizing the artisanal preparation of shaved ice desserts and signature bingsu. The menu highlights delicate flavor profiles through premium ingredients like sweet red beans, fresh seasonal fruits, and powdered soybean flour. Patrons encounter a focused selection of beverages including authentic milk teas and specialty lattes that complement the sweetness of the desserts. The space maintains a minimalist aesthetic, prioritizing a streamlined environment for sampling these intricate frozen treats. Culinary techniques emphasize precise texture, ensuring each bowl of fluffy shaved ice retains its signature consistency until the final spoonful. Every item reflects a commitment to the foundational pillars of Korean dessert culture, balancing refined sweetness with natural, vibrant components sourced for quality.

Review Summary

Dessert Café Momo is widely celebrated for its cozy atmosphere and high-quality Korean desserts, including their highly recommended bingsu, matcha cakes, and delicate macarons. Patrons frequently describe the items as fresh, balanced in sweetness, and delicious, making it a beloved destination for those seeking a comforting treat. While the space is small and popular, leading to occasional wait times, the overall experience is consistently enhanced by friendly service and a welcoming environment that keeps visitors returning year after year.
